ISO 16634-2:2016 specifies a method for the determination of the total nitrogen content and the calculation of the crude protein content of cereals, pulses and milled cereal products. This method, like the Kjeldahl method (see References [1] and [6]), does not distinguish between protein nitrogen and non-protein nitrogen. For the calculation of the protein content, various conversion factors are used (see 3.2).

Overview
EN ISO 16634-2:2016 (ISO 16634-2:2016) specifies a standardized laboratory method for determining total nitrogen by combustion (the Dumas principle) and for calculating crude protein content of cereals, pulses and milled cereal products. Endorsed by CEN, this part of ISO 16634 provides procedural requirements, calibration guidance and reporting rules for reliable protein determination used in food analysis and quality control.
Key Topics and Technical Requirements
- Principle: Combustion (Dumas) converts nitrogen in a sample to simple gases which are measured to obtain total nitrogen. Results are converted to crude protein using established conversion factors.
- Scope limitation: Applies specifically to cereals, pulses and milled cereal products; it does not distinguish protein nitrogen from non‑protein nitrogen (similar limitation to the Kjeldahl method).
- Apparatus & reagents: Requirements for Dumas-type analyzers, oxygen control and reagents are specified to ensure accuracy and safety.
- Sampling & sample preparation: Procedures for representative sampling and homogenization of cereals and milled products are included.
- Procedure & calibration: Test portion selection, control of oxygen supply, instrument calibration, detection and data processing steps are defined to ensure traceable results.
- Calculation & expression of results: Formulas for nitrogen content and conversion to crude protein content are provided; different conversion factors may be applied depending on product type.
- Precision and uncertainty: Repeatability, reproducibility and interlaboratory precision data, plus guidance on uncertainty and critical differences for result comparison.
- Reporting: Required elements of the test report (method reference, sample identification, results, calibration status and uncertainty) are defined.

Practical benefits of the Dumas method highlighted in the standard include faster analysis, automation potential and avoidance of hazardous reagents used in Kjeldahl testing. Note: Dumas measurements may yield slightly higher nitrogen values than Kjeldahl due to broader detection of non‑protein nitrogen.
